The sold production of toilet paper in Italy experienced various trends between 2013 and 2023, with a notable dip in 2014 and 2020. In 2023, the value stood at €1,239.1 million, marking a 14.74% year-on-year increase from 2022. Over the last two years, the year-on-year variation is 19.99%, showing a robust recovery. The five-year compound annual growth rate (CAGR) from 2018 to 2023 is 6.28%, indicating a solid upward trend.
Looking at the forecast data from 2024 onwards, a steady increase is anticipated, with the value expected to reach €1,694.2 million by 2028. The five-year CAGR for this period is projected at 4.93%, translating to a total growth rate of 27.2% over five years.
